The Cueva del Polvo Festivities 2026 celebrate tradition and joy in the village of Cueva del Polvo, part of the municipality of Guía de Isora. This extensive festive programme runs for eight days, from 24 to 31 August, offering a varied agenda of events for all ages and tastes.
Attendees can enjoy:
- Sports tournaments
- Open-air summer cinema screenings
- Various festivals with musical and cultural performances
- Many children's activities for the little ones
- Lively popular street parties to dance until dawn
- Religious events in honour of the local tradition
Among the highlights of these festivities are the emotional Gala Gran Dama, a fascinating classic car exhibition, the traditional community paella that gathers residents and visitors, and as the religious culmination, the mass in honour of San Ramón Nonato. The celebration will conclude with a solemn procession and an impressive fireworks display that will light up the sky to bid farewell to August in this picturesque corner of West Tenerife.
All activities programmed for the Cueva del Polvo Festivities are free to attend, inviting everyone to participate and enjoy.
